Do water filters remove taste?
Yes, Filters Can Make Water Taste and Smell Better In our tests, we evaluate how well pitchers remove contaminants from water, and we create a combined rating for flavor and odor reduction. Our tests have found that most models are quite effective with flavor and odor reduction.
What does a water filter remove?
These filters remove: metals like lead, copper, and mercury. chemicals like chlorine and pesticides. organic compounds that affect the taste and smell of water.

Do water filters remove BPA?
Use a water filter. A water filter can filter out BPA and other contaminants. Use BPA-free products. BPA-free products like water bottles, food storage products, and baby bottles are more widely available now than in the past.
Does filtering water remove bacteria?
Only a reverse osmosis water filtration system will effectively remove harmful bacteria. The simplest way to remove harmful bacteria is to disinfect the water by chlorination or by ultraviolet radiation.

Can a water filter be used to remove chlorine?
A water filter is usually very efficient at removing organics and chlorine but they don’t have much capacity so a really concentrated solution is going to pass through the filter without getting cleaned.
Can a zero water filter remove dissolved solids?
Zerowater water filtering pitcher will remove dissolved solids from your water for a short time, but if you have a high number of Total Dissolved Solids in your water, you could be changing the Zerowater filters very often.
